**A Brief History of the Colonial Life Arena**

The Colonial Life Arena opened its doors to the public on November 21, 2002, with an initial name of the Carolina Center. Over time, its identity evolved as its naming rights were acquired, leading to the renaming of the arena as the Colonial Center in 2003 and finally, the Colonial Life Arena in 2008.

Construction of the arena began on April 25, 2001, and came with a hefty price tag of approximately $64 to $65 million. With its impressive capacity and cutting-edge features, it quickly became one of the most significant landmarks in Columbia, South Carolina.

**Prime Location: Columbia, South Carolina**

The Colonial Life Arena is strategically located in Columbia, South Carolina, a city known for its rich history and vibrant cultural scene. Columbia isn’t just the state capital; it’s a hub for education, dining, and nightlife, much of which revolves around the nearby University of South Carolina.

One of the arena’s best aspects is its proximity to the Vista entertainment district. Situated just blocks away, the Vista offers numerous options for restaurants, bars, and accommodations, making the area a lively destination for pre- or post-event activities. Dining options in the area range from upscale restaurants to casual eateries, ensuring something for every palate.

For out-of-town visitors, Columbia’s central location within the state makes it easily accessible via multiple interstates and even air travel, thanks to the Columbia Metropolitan Airport. **Versatility: The Main Teams and Events**

As the home court for the University of South Carolina Gamecocks men’s and women’s basketball teams, the Colonial Life Arena is predominantly known as a basketball venue. Both teams regularly draw thousands of passionate fans who help create an electric game-day atmosphere.

Beyond basketball, the arena is a popular choice for hosting high-profile concerts, graduation ceremonies, conferences, and even WWE wrestling events. Notable musicians and entertainers from all over the country have graced its stage, including Elton John, Beyoncé, and Luke Combs, ensuring something for every music lover.

Other noteworthy events include:

  • The South Carolina High School Basketball Championships
  • Men’s NCAA Division I Basketball Tournament games
  • Community charity events and expos
